logo

厦大深度赋能:DeepSeek技术实践指南Ⅰ、Ⅱ双册发布

作者:梅琳marlin2025.09.17 10:28浏览量:0

简介:厦门大学发布DeepSeek技术实践手册Ⅰ、Ⅱ,覆盖模型部署、优化及行业应用全流程,提供开发者与企业级技术指导。

引言:学术力量赋能技术实践

在人工智能技术快速迭代的背景下,开发者与企业面临模型部署效率低、行业适配难、优化策略缺失等核心痛点。厦门大学依托计算机科学领域深厚积淀,联合产业界专家推出《厦门大学·DeepSeek手册Ⅰ:基础技术实践》与《厦门大学·DeepSeek手册Ⅱ:行业深度应用》,系统性解决从模型训练到场景落地的全链路问题。手册以“学术严谨性+工程实用性”为核心,覆盖模型压缩、分布式推理、金融风控、医疗影像等20余个技术模块,为开发者提供可直接复用的代码框架与优化方案。

一、手册Ⅰ:基础技术实践的突破性价值

1.1 模型部署与性能优化

手册Ⅰ首章聚焦模型轻量化部署,提出“动态量化+结构化剪枝”联合优化方案。例如,针对ResNet-50模型,通过混合精度量化(FP16/INT8)与通道剪枝(保留率70%),在保持98%准确率的前提下,推理延迟降低42%,内存占用减少58%。代码示例如下:

  1. import torch
  2. from torch.quantization import quantize_dynamic
  3. model = torch.load('resnet50.pth')
  4. quantized_model = quantize_dynamic(
  5. model, {torch.nn.Linear}, dtype=torch.qint8
  6. )
  7. torch.save(quantized_model.state_dict(), 'quantized_resnet50.pth')

1.2 分布式推理架构设计

针对大规模模型并行需求,手册提出“数据-模型-流水线”混合并行策略。以BERT-base模型为例,通过将12层Transformer拆分为4个流水线阶段,结合数据并行(batch_size=256)与模型并行(每阶段GPU=2),吞吐量提升3.2倍。关键配置参数如下:
| 并行维度 | 分区方式 | GPU分配 | 通信开销 |
|—————|—————|—————|—————|
| 数据并行 | 复制模型 | 8节点×1卡 | 5%延迟 |
| 模型并行 | 层间分割 | 4节点×2卡 | 12%延迟 |
| 流水线并行 | 阶段划分 | 4节点×2卡 | 8%延迟 |

1.3 端侧设备适配方案

手册针对移动端与边缘设备提出“模型蒸馏+硬件感知优化”方案。以MobileNetV3在树莓派4B上的部署为例,通过知识蒸馏将Teacher模型(ResNet-101)的中间层特征迁移至Student模型,结合ARM NEON指令集优化,帧率从8fps提升至22fps。关键优化点包括:

  • 使用torch.utils.mobile_optimizer进行图级优化
  • 通过pragma指令禁用非必要计算图分支
  • 采用动态分辨率调整策略(输入尺寸从224×224降至160×160)

    二、手册Ⅱ:行业深度应用的场景化突破

    2.1 金融风控模型构建

    手册Ⅱ金融篇提出“时序特征+图神经网络”混合风控框架。在信用卡欺诈检测场景中,通过构建用户交易图(节点为用户,边为交易关系),结合LSTM时序建模,将AUC从0.82提升至0.89。关键代码逻辑如下:
    1. import dgl
    2. from dgl.nn import GATConv
    3. class FraudDetector(nn.Module):
    4. def __init__(self, in_feats, hidden_feats):
    5. super().__init__()
    6. self.gat = GATConv(in_feats, hidden_feats, num_heads=4)
    7. self.lstm = nn.LSTM(hidden_feats, 64, batch_first=True)
    8. def forward(self, graph, seq_data):
    9. h = self.gat(graph, graph.ndata['feat'])
    10. _, (hn, _) = self.lstm(seq_data.unsqueeze(0))
    11. return torch.sigmoid(self.fc(hn[-1]))

    2.2 医疗影像诊断优化

    针对CT影像分类任务,手册提出“多尺度特征融合+注意力机制”方案。在肺结节检测场景中,通过引入3D Squeeze-and-Excitation模块,敏感度从89%提升至94%,假阳性率降低37%。关键技术参数包括:
  • 输入分辨率:512×512×64(体素尺寸0.5mm³)
  • 特征融合策略:低阶特征(Conv3)与高阶特征(Conv5)加权拼接
  • 注意力权重初始化:采用Kaiming正态分布(gain=0.01)

    2.3 智能制造缺陷检测

    在工业视觉场景中,手册提出“轻量化YOLOv5+无监督域适应”方案。针对金属表面缺陷检测,通过引入梯度反转层(GRL)实现源域(模拟数据)与目标域(真实产线)的特征对齐,mAP@0.5从78%提升至89%。数据增强策略包括:
  • 随机亮度调整(范围0.7-1.3)
  • 模拟划痕/油污的纹理叠加
  • 几何变换(旋转±15°,缩放0.8-1.2倍)

    三、开发者与企业落地建议

    3.1 技术选型矩阵

    手册提供“模型复杂度-硬件资源-业务需求”三维评估模型,帮助用户快速定位技术方案。例如:
    | 业务场景 | 推荐模型 | 硬件要求 | 延迟阈值 |
    |————————|—————————-|————————|—————|
    | 移动端人脸识别 | MobileFaceNet | 1GB内存 | <100ms |
    | 服务器端NLP | DeBERTa-v3 | 8卡V100 | <500ms |
    | 边缘设备目标检测 | YOLOv5s-P6 | 4GB显存 | <200ms |

    3.2 持续优化路径

    手册建议采用“监控-分析-迭代”闭环优化流程:
  1. 性能监控:通过Prometheus+Grafana采集GPU利用率、内存带宽等指标
  2. 瓶颈分析:使用NVIDIA Nsight Systems定位计算-通信重叠不足问题
  3. 迭代优化:每两周进行一次量化感知训练(QAT)或算子融合优化

    3.3 风险防控指南

    针对模型部署中的常见风险,手册提供:
  • 数据漂移检测:通过KL散度监控输入分布变化
  • 对抗样本防御:集成FGSM/PGD攻击的防御模块
  • 回滚机制设计:保留至少2个历史版本模型用于快速切换

    结语:学术资源的技术转化价值

    《厦门大学·DeepSeek手册Ⅰ、Ⅱ》的发布,标志着学术机构在AI工程化领域的深度参与。手册通过200余个可复用代码模块、12个行业解决方案、以及配套的Docker镜像库(含预编译的PyTorch/TensorFlow环境),显著降低了技术落地门槛。开发者可通过厦门大学AI开放平台(ai.xmu.edu.cn)获取手册电子版及实验数据集,企业用户可申请定制化技术咨询。这一学术-产业协同创新模式,为AI技术普惠化提供了新范式。

相关文章推荐

发表评论